Subject: [Octave-bug-tracker] [bug #42181] slash operator on underdetermined system gives "minimum norm solution" instead of "basic solution"

> Is the missing warning message also intentional? 

Oh, yes, it is, Octave's definition matches the Moore-Penrose pseudoinverse,
i.e. b*pinv(A) is almost the same as b/A.
